Aroma wonders: There’s hardly a bride who doesn’t suffer from nervousness as her D-Day approaches. Aroma oils can do wonders for those battling with stress, hypertension and anxiety. Add a drop of lavender or basil oil into your bathing water to soothe tired nerves. A weekly body massage with sandalwood oil is also beneficial in relaxing the nerve nodes and toning up the tissues. If you are feeling low, a lemon grass oil candle or a diffuser can lift up your spirits. For a peaceful sleep at night, keep a cotton swab by the bedside dipped in jasmine or neroli oil.
Pre-bridal pampering: A soon-to-be bride should start getting facial and body treatments done at least 15-20 days before the marriage date. This would take care of skin disorders and tone up the body. Dead sea salt bath along with sauna helps clear the skin pores, throw out the deep-rooted skin impurities and vitalise the skin tissues.
Detoxify: For maximum detoxification, drink minimum 10 glasses of water daily. Intake of green vegetables, leafy salad and fresh juice should be increased to help flush out toxins .
A balanced diet: Support your diet with vitamins, minerals and fibres. This should help reduce blemishes , pigmentation, and dandruff.
